| HULL & DECK |
| |
TWARON hull, a carbon aramid
fibre, with alternating FRP glass layup,handlaid with no core
and using vinylester resins and isophthalic gel coat
Hull is laid up with two layers of epoxy barrier coats below the
waterline for optimal protection
Two coats of micron CSC antifoul paint
Watertight collision bulkhead forward of forward cabin with
independent overboard drainage
Watertight stern sections across aft lazarettes and stern locker
Divided anchor locker with separate locker for fenders and shore
lines
Large aft stern lazarettes port and starboard with dual Bailey
latches for watertight seal
Very large step down stern locker with deck hatch access 5' deep
and over 4' long
Aft stern locker Rule auto bilge pump with manual override
operable from the cockpit
Bailey locks fitted on all lazarettes
Solid lead keel with solid 35 mm stainless steel keel bolts with
tranverse mounted 8 mm backing plates
Semi-skegged rudder for optimal performance, strength and
protection
Bottom of rudder plane in each model above the keel plane for
grounding safety
Solid GRP fibreglass in all areas for deck fittings and
high-stress areas
Moulded contrasting non-skid available in grey, beige or white
Solid stainless stem head fitting with split bow roller with
stowage for two anchors
Solid stainless steel striker plates for
bow protection
Salt water washdown pump for anchor cleaning
Two pairs of stainless steel bow cleats : one pair of 12"
midship cleats and one pair of 12" stern cleats
32" high stanchions with double lifelines
Side boarding ladder with port and starboard mounting brackets
Manship 316 stainless overhead hatches and ports throughout

| MECHANICAL & ELECTRICAL |
| |
Yanmar 125 hp 4 cylinder
turbocharged diesel engine with cockpit controls and alarm
system
Morse single lever control system to protect against high RPM
gear shifting
Dual Racal fuel filtration system allowing independent filter
and bypass system Walborough in-line fuel system allowing engine
bypass for filtration and eliminating the need for future engine
bleeding in the case of a dry fuel tank
Oil change pump built in as standard
All wire is tinned - no copper wiring
All through hull fittings are solid bronze and all are bonded
Two 3" copper strips running bow to stern both port and
starboard for grounding
Four 8D House batteries : 900 amp hours total
Engine starting battery : 150 amp hour
Anchor windlass battery : 2 x 150 amp hour
All batteries are isolated with a built-in reverse isolation
switch
Two independent 80 amp alternators: one dedicated to house bank
and
one dedicated to engine start
All batteries self-contained, strapped and secured
2" engine room sound insulation, fire retardant
Shore power connector 32 amp 220v supply
Protech 50 amp built-in battery charger
Navigation lights: running lights, masthead, anchor, tricolour,
steaming and foredeck lights
AM/FM stereo and CD player with 4 interior speakers and 2
exterior cockpit speakers
Two independent bilge pumps systems : one Rule system, one Par
system
Total of 2500 gallons/hour with Bilge Bug conductive switches |

PLUMBING & TANKAGE
200/280 gallons of total water tankage in three independent
stainless steel tanks for Flush Deck/Raised Saloon
220/226 gallons of total fuel tankage in two independent
stainless steel tanks for Flush Deck/Raised Saloon
Options available to increase and/or change the fuel/water ratio
All tanks have easy access for inspection with dipstick,
threaded
inspection cap and larger inspection port
Two independent Shurflow fresh water pump systems
Third manual fresh water pump, foot-activated for fresh water
access in the galley
All tankage for water and fuel is stainless steel
Two independent holding tanks, one dedicated to each head
10 gallon hot water heater, heated via engine-driven system or
AC supply
All through hull fittings are bronze with seacocks or valves and
are bonded |
